Title: The Innovative Contributions of Shinichiro Hyodo
Introduction
Shinichiro Hyodo is a notable inventor based in Iwakuni, Japan. He has made significant contributions to the field of bag sealing technology. His innovative approach has led to the development of a unique bag sealing apparatus that enhances the quality of sealing processes.
Latest Patents
Hyodo holds a patent for a "Bag sealing apparatus and bag sealing method." This invention involves a vibration measurement device that measures the vibration of the sealing members during the sealing process. A determination device assesses the quality of the sealing based on the vibration measurements taken before and after the sealing members reach the closed position. The sealing drive unit facilitates the movement between the sealing members, ensuring effective sealing based on the type of bag.
Career Highlights
Hyodo is currently associated with Pacraft Co., Ltd., where he continues to innovate in the field of packaging technology. His work has been instrumental in improving the efficiency and reliability of bag sealing methods.
Collaborations
He has collaborated with notable colleagues such as Satoshi Matsumura and Kyoji Nagasaki, contributing to advancements in their respective fields.
